Nine Singaporeans struggling to leave Macau secure seats on AirAsia flight

The group of Singaporeans and Malaysians will finally board a special AirAsia flight to Kuala Lumpur on April 8. - The Straits Times/ANN SINGAPORE, March 13 (The Straits Times/ANN): At least nine Singaporeans have been struggling to leave Macau after they were unable to secure a direct flight home due to the pandemic. One is desperate to return after losing his job in the Chinese city, whose economy has been hit hard by Covid-19. Another needs surgery for a spinal condition and wants to return home. The group of Singaporeans and Malaysians will finally board a special AirAsia flight to Kuala Lumpur on April 8, arranged and confirmed by the consulate-general of Malaysia in Hong Kong on Thursday (March 11).

Female partners on the rise at major law and accounting firms but still well below 50 per cent

Female partners on the rise at major law and accounting firms but still well below 50 per cent 7 Mar, 2021 04:00 PM 5 minutes to read Men still dominate partnership roles at professional services firms in New Zealand. Photo / File New Zealand s major professional services firms are still struggling to reach gender parity at the partnership level despite a major push in recent years to bring women through into their senior ranks. Partners at law and accounting firms are the most senior members of staff and can earn money through either an equity share of the business profits or as a salaried partner. Read More
